PRIMARY PURPOSE OF THE ROLE: To be oriented and trained as new industry professional with the ability to analyze workers compensation claims and determine benefits due.
ARE YOU AN IDEAL CANDIDATE? We are seeking enthusiastic individuals for an entry-level trainee position. This role begins with a comprehensive 6-week classroom-based professional training program designed to equip you with the foundational skills needed for a successful career in claims adjusting. Over the course of a few years, you’ll have the opportunity to grow and advance within the field.
ESSENTIAL RESPONSIBLITIES MAY INCLUDE
Attendance and completion of designated classroom claims professional training program.
Performs on-the-job training activities including:
Adjusting lost-time workers compensation claims under close supervision. May be assigned medical only claims.
Adjusting low and mid-level liability and/or physical damage claims under close supervision.
Processing disability claims of minimal disability duration under close supervision.
Documenting claims files and properly coding claim activity.
Communicating claim action/processing with claimant and client.
Supporting other claims examiners and claims supervisors with larger or more complex claims as assigned.
Participates in rotational assignments to provide temporary support for office needs.
